I'm having a problem where, during a dive using multiple breathing gases (e.g., air + nitrox), the nitrox—or the gas with the higher O2 content—is always displayed first in the dive log. As a result, the active gas at the start of the dive isn't taken into account during import. I dive with a Shearwater Teric.
Is there a way to import this correctly?

Hi Nicolai,

I recently had the same problem with my Perdix 2 and was told about the sensor column:
PastedGraphic-1.png 

You may have to right click to get it to show:
PastedGraphic-2.png

Just select the sensor that corresponds to the start and end pressures you used:

PastedGraphic-3.png
